Dr. Srinivasan Aruchamy is a robotics and control systems researcher whose work focuses on intelligent path-following strategies for nonholonomic mobile robots. His primary contributions lie in developing advanced, computationally efficient controllers that blend fuzzy logic and polynomial-based approaches to achieve precise trajectory tracking in real-world conditions. In his highly cited 2024 paper, he introduced a parametric function-based fuzzy tuned controller, demonstrating its experimental effectiveness for nonholonomic systems—a work that has already garnered 6 citations for its practical validation. He further advanced the field in 2025 with a polynomial-based intelligent control scheme, offering a novel theoretical framework backed by experimental results. Dr. Aruchamy’s research bridges the gap between theoretical control design and hardware implementation, addressing critical challenges in autonomous navigation.
